什么是Web3?

Web3是第三代互联网的概念,强调去中心化、用户主权以及基于区块链技术构建的网络环境。与传统的Web1(静态网页)和Web2(用户生成内容,社交媒体)不同,Web3力求将控制权从大型平台转移回用户手中。通过区块链技术,Web3允许用户在一个开放、透明且安全的环境中进行互动、交易和数据管理。

Web3层构筑主要指的是在构建和实现Web3生态系统时所涉及的不同层级和组成部分。这些层级包括协议层、网络层、应用层和用户层等,每个层级各司其职,却又相互依赖,共同构成一个完整的Web3生态系统。

Web3的层级构成

Web3的层级构成可以简单地分为以下几个层次:

协议层

协议层是Web3的基础,主要由各种区块链网络和平台组成。以太坊、波卡、Solana等都是著名的公链,它们提供去中心化的计算平台,支持用户部署智能合约。智能合约是一种自执行合约,其条款直接写入代码中,确保在特定条件下自动执行,减少了对传统中介的依赖。

网络层

网络层是将不同的区块链和网络连接起来的部分,主要工作在于数据的传输和传递。去中心化的节点网络通过P2P(点对点)技术相互连接,保证了数据在网络中的流通和透明度。这一层的关键在于确保网络的安全性和可靠性。

应用层

应用层是用户直接接触的部分,包括各种去中心化应用(dApps)和平台。例如,去中心化金融(DeFi)平台、NFT市场和游戏等应用都运行在这一层之中。开发者可以利用底层的协议和网络构建创新的应用程序,提供多样化的服务给用户。

用户层

用户层是Web3生态系统中最重要的环节。最终用户构成了这个系统的核心,通过钱包、应用和交易所等与Web3互动。在这一层,用户的体验、隐私和数据安全尤为重要。Web3希望通过提供更好的用户体验和去中心化的身份管理来实现这一目标。

Web3的优势与挑战

Web3相较于传统互联网,有着许多显著的优势,但同时也面临诸多挑战。

优势

1. **去中心化**:Web3通过去中心化网络结构,减少对单一机构的依赖,降低了数据泄露和滥用的风险。

2. **用户主权**:Web3将数据控制权交还给用户,因此用户能够完全掌控自己的数据和身份。

3. **透明性**:基于区块链的特性,所有交易历史和数据都是公开的,用户可以随时查阅和验证。

4. **创新的商业模式**: Web3的诞生促使了新的商业模式和经济模式的形成,如Token经济、去中心化金融(DeFi)、NFT等。

挑战

1. **技术复杂性**:Web3的技术门槛相对较高,对普通用户来说,学习成本较大。

2. **法律合规**:由于全球范围内的监管政策不同,Web3项目需要面临复杂的法律合规问题。

3. **用户接受度**:尽管Web3有许多优势,但许多用户仍不愿意放弃传统熟悉的互联网使用习惯。

4. **安全问题**:尽管区块链本身是安全的,但围绕它的应用程序和智能合约仍然可能存在漏洞,用户需要加强警惕。

常见问题解答

1. Web2和Web3有什么区别?

Web2强调用户生成内容和社交互动,主要依赖于集中化的平台提供服务,比如Facebook、Google等。在Web2中,用户的数据被这些平台所控制和利用,而Web3则试图将这一控制权交还给用户。Web3利用区块链技术去中心化数据存储与管理,强调透明和安全,从根本上改变了用户与互联网之间的互动形式。

在技术层面,Web3整合了智能合约、去中心化应用等新兴技术,允许开发者构建更加创新的应用程序。比如,通过DeFi平台,用户可以在没有传统银行介入的情况下进行借贷。而在Web2中,用户需要依赖金融机构提供的服务。此外,Web3提供了更强大的隐私保护功能,用户能够更好地管理和控制自己的数据。

2. 如何参与Web3生态系统?

参与Web3生态系统的方式有很多,首先要做的是了解并选择合适的区块链平台。以太坊是目前最流行的选择,但也有许多其他平台可供选择,比如波卡和Solana。你可以通过创建一个区块链钱包来开始,钱包是用户与区块链网络交互的桥梁,它不仅用于存储加密货币,还可以存储NFT,参与去中心化金融项目等。

一旦你拥有了钱包,就可以开始探索去中心化应用(dApps)。这些应用提供了各种服务,包括交易、借贷、保险等。你还可以通过参与社群活动、贡献代码或提供流动性来参与Web3的建设。随着Web3不断演进,开发者和用户都有机会为其生态环境贡献自己的力量。

3. Web3是否真的去中心化?

理论上,Web3旨在实现去中心化,然而在实践中并不能完全做到这一点。许多Web3项目可能仍然依赖于某些中心化的服务或基础设施,尤其在初期阶段,许多协议需要一个启动阶段以获得初期用户和吸引开发者。然而,随着项目的发展,团队面临的去中心化目标会逐渐加深。

此外,各种公链本身也在经历着去中心化的进程,一些大型项目可能由于节点集中、治理结构等问题,难以达到完全去中心化的理想状态。因此,对于一个Web3项目的去中心化程度,用户应该进行深思熟虑,选择那些真正旨在实现去中心化的产品和服务。

4. Web3的隐私保护如何实现?

Web3通过去中心化的机制,允许用户对数据拥有更大的掌控权。在Web3中,用户既可以选择共享特定的信息,也可以选择不与其他用户或平台分享任何数据。此外,加密技术在Web3中扮演了重要角色,通过公钥和私钥的方式确保用户信息的安全,减少数据泄露的风险。

例如,使用去中心化身份(DID)解决方案,用户能够构建独立于任何中心化服务的身份管理,确保他们的数据不被第三方任意使用。这意味着,用户在参与Web3活动时可以选择性地共享个人信息,提高了隐私安全。随着Web3的发展,更多的隐私保护技术将被研发和实现,进一步增强用户体验。

5. Web3的未来发展趋势是什么?

Web3的未来发展前景广阔,随着区块链技术的不断演进,以及去中心化思想愈发被接受,其生态系统将逐步扩大。未来的Web3将更加注重用户体验,如何更简单、方便地让用户参与Web3活动将是开发者的重要任务。此外,Web3的跨链技术有望进一步发展,使不同区块链之间的交互变得更加顺畅。

伴随去中心化金融、NFT、去中心化自治组织(DAO)等概念不断成熟,Web3的应用场景也会变得越来越多元化,甚至在艺术、游戏、社交等领域都能够找到Web3的影子。最后,随着法律框架的逐渐完善和用户教育的深化, Web3将可能成为下一个重要的互联网潮流,甚至可能在未来与传统互联网并存,重塑我们的生活方式。

总之,Web3的层构筑不仅仅是技术的堆叠,更是对未来社会结构、经济形态、人际关系的深刻反思与变革。通过这一篇对于Web3层构筑的深入解析,希望能够为读者提供全面的理解和认识.